How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Atlantis?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Atlantis Studio Apartments | $1,709 | $1,450 | $2,699 |
| Atlantis 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,998 | $1,000 | $3,165 |
| Atlantis 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,391 | $1,300 | $4,450 |
| Atlantis 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,796 | $1,520 | $4,532 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Atlantis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Atlantis with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Atlantis is at Marina Bay Apartments listed at $1,251.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Atlantis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Atlantis is $1,998.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Atlantis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Atlantis is a 979 square feet unit starting from $2,404 at Ivory Lantana.
What is the average size for Atlantis 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Atlantis is currently 626 sq ft.
